Tracking the Fox—Book Review in the Tinderbox Poetry Journal

The Poetry Box Press has become one of my favorite boutique publishers. It is the press that published my first chapbook of poems (Just the Girls: A Kaleidoscope of Butterflies; A Drift of Honeybees), with my experience being so positive that I became an avid follower. I know that, with Shawn Aveningo- Sanders—and Robert Sanders—at the helm, poets are in capable, thoughtful, caring hands.

Each year I purchase the newest chapbook contest winner. This year’s winner is Tracking the Fox by Rosalie Sanara Petrouske. The poems are so compelling that I wrote a chapbook review for Tinderbox Poetry Journal, a fantastic online journal that has become another one of my favorites.
